Episode 28: Internal gas pressure technology
The Underestimated Lever for Efficiency
“Gas-assisted injection molding is currently experiencing a renaissance,” says Domenico Scavello, Regional Sales Manager and expert in gas-assisted injection molding processes at the WITTMANN Group, in episode 28 of “Wir sind Spritzguss.” No wonder, since the technology is often an underestimated driver of efficiency.
Thomas Bergmann, Head of Engineering and Design at Bergmann Spritzguss & Formenbau, can only confirm this, even though the original reason for using Airmould—as internal gas pressure technology is called at WITTMANN—was quite different: the resulting high surface quality of the injection-molded parts.
In the podcast episode, Domenico Scavello and Thomas Bergmann discuss the challenges and opportunities of internal gas pressure technology—and, above all, their practical experiences.
